Pros

The schedule is VERY flexible. If you have to run an errand or leave early for an appointment its fine. This is a place where management actually cares about its employees. Recently with the economy going through a rough patch it would have been very easy to layoff people, right before Christmas no less. Instead, upper management took the biggest salary cuts and reduced our salaries by 5% and no one lost their job. I eliminated my personal trainer (a luxury item) to make up the difference in pay. No big deal whatsoever. I have the ability to work from home if necessary. This is a very laid back place to work where if you are talented and get your work done on time you will be successful. People who are self-motivated and hard-working will definitely love this company. You will be rewarded for your hard work. I would say about 90% of management is promoted from within the organization.

Cons

This is not a technology company so any projects you work on are driven by a business need and not a technology need. You will not invent the next "gizmo" here. This is more a place where you take the "gizmos" other people create and implement them in a way that makes sense to the company's business needs. If you are a technophile who has to be involved in the latest and greatest cutting edge projects stay in Silicon Valley.

Pros

High pay for the job.

Cons

Poor management. In 8 years only one good manager. The rest had very condescending or contentious attitude towards their employees. Management programs to let couriers move up are a joke. They changed the programs names and details every 18 months. Management interviews were on a who knows who basis not based on experience, or attendance to these management trainee programs. Frequently the least competent but more connected couriers were put into management positions and then protected by senior management when they proved to be imcompetent.
